...and printed
a fun guide on how to wear the new look, with suggestions including:
- keep the tops slim and tucked in.
- as with cocktails, it doesn’t pay to mix. staying in the same color range is ideal, as it helps lengthen the line.
- look for jackets with a narrow cut — and coats that are cropped or knee-length. you want any bulk to end at a slim part of the body. and my favorite:
- always smile at everyone!
